Autodesk and the University of Florida Open the Most Advanced Robotics Industrialized Construction Lab in the U.S. To Tackle Housing and Labor Shortages (PR Newswire)

The most advanced robotics lab in the U.S. dedicated to industrialized construction opens its doors this fall semester at the University of Florida, with a ribbon-cutting ceremony held today, aimed at three converging challenges: Florida can’t build homes fast enough to stay affordable, an estimated 41% of construction workers will be at or near retirement by 2031, and hurricane-hit communities wait years to rebuild. In early testing, robots developed by the lab’s research team point to the possibility of framing a set of houses in a weekend instead of months.

UF Turns Research Strength Into Innovation Impact (UF News)

According to the 2025 AUTM Licensing Survey of nearly 200 public and private universities, released earlier this month, UF placed among the nation’s Top 10 on several key measures tracking how effectively discoveries move from the laboratory to the marketplace.
